Economist: Illinois Economy Still Healthy, Despite 2nd Month Of Growth Rate Decline – Illinois Newsroom

University of Illinois economist Fred Giertz says new COVID-19 concerns due to the delta variant may have contributed to the current plateau, and he's concerned about Illinois’ unemployment rate, which is well above the national rate. But Giertz says the outlook remains positive for the U.S. economy, including Illinois, thanks to federal stimulus funding and pent-up consumer demand.
